Employees strike affects work on Delhi-Dehradun highway

Image

Press Trust of India Muzaffarnagar
More than 300 employees of a private construction company today protested over non-payment of salaries, disrupting work for four laning of Delhi-Dehradun highway.

The employees of Infra Engineering Limited, including engineers, went on a strike demanding to clear their last two months' salary dues, company sources said.

The extension work on the four lane NH-58 from Muzaffarabad to Haridwar was ongoing, besides construction of 12 other bridges, to facilitate travel from the national capital to Dehradun in Uttarakhand.

Pradeep Gosen, Technical manager of the National Highway Authority of India (NHAI), was apprised about the situation by authorities here to ensure the work on the highway resumes, they said.
 

The company was directed to complete the construction work on the highway till 2013, they said.
